The airport data for Portimao does not contain any taxiway information. Are you saying that one is visible in FSX?

There is no taxiway data in either the FSX or FS9 records

Taxiways are made up of a series of taxipoints, parkingpoints and taxipaths. None of these are present in the Bgl file for this airport.

SDE is not a beginners tool at the moment. It has no map based interface to help design and modify airports (as with AFCAD) however that is in development.

The image below shows LPPM (Portugal) FSX default scenery.

lppmqx9.jpg


As we can see, the default scenery has no taxiway at all.

If you are seeing anything besides what that image shows, certainly you have installed a new scenery or had an old one in FS9 and activated it for FSX.

You need to find where those scenery's files are installed and edit the AFCAD using AFCAD2 tool. As Jon said, SDE has not yet a graphical interface for that.

Yet, you can contact the scenery's author and ask him to put the taxiway in the right position.
